Why Bother Getting Cable Management Right?

It's worth pausing here before jumping into products, because a lot of people underestimate how much this one category affects a job. Cabling that's badly routed or left exposed isn't just an eyesore. It creates problems that follow you long after the job's finished.
- Fire risk: cables enclosed properly in trunking or conduit help stop a fault from spreading, since the containment is built to hold in heat rather than let it travel.
- Passing inspection: BS 7671 expects cables to be supported and protected adequately, and skipping this step can mean a failed test or a headache with insurance further down the line.
- Fewer knocks and scrapes: cables that are clipped, boxed, or ducted properly don't get crushed or nicked as easily when other trades are working nearby.
- Easier fault-finding: an organised run means the next person testing or altering the circuit isn't left guessing where everything goes.
- Longer-lasting installations: shielding cable from damp, sunlight, and general wear means it simply lasts longer, which saves the client money down the road.
Trunking: Still the Backbone of a Tidy Installation

Trunking has stuck around as one of the most commonly specified products in UK jobs, and once you've used it properly, it's easy to see why. It gives you a clean way to route and protect a bundle of cables along one run, whether that's down an office corridor, through a school building, or across a warehouse floor.
Galvanised steel trunking tends to be the go-to for anything demanding. The pre-galvanised coating comes from dipping the steel sheet while hot, which leaves a smooth finish that shrugs off corrosion, chemicals, and general knocking about. If you're working somewhere lighter, like a domestic job or a straightforward office fit, plastic trunking usually does the job just as well and sits flatter against the wall.
Dado trunking, often split into three compartments, comes into its own in offices, schools, and hospitals, because it lets power, data, and comms cables run side by side without interfering with each other. That separation makes maintenance much less of a headache later on.
Sizes range from compact 50mm x 50mm sections all the way up to 150mm x 150mm, so there's usually a profile that fits whatever cable load you're dealing with.
Conduit: Built for Flexibility and a Rougher Ride

Where trunking bundles cables together, conduit does a different job. It protects a single run and carries power to wherever it needs to go, whether that's a specific fitting or an appliance.
There isn't just one type of conduit, either. UK sites tend to rely on a handful of variations depending on the conditions.
- Steel conduit holds up well under real physical stress, which is why it's often the choice on industrial sites.
- Galvanised conduit adds corrosion resistance on top of that strength, so it copes well in damp plant rooms.
- Flexible plastic conduit, made from corrugated polypropylene, bends around obstacles without a fight, saving time on awkward routes.
- Heavy-gauge LSF conduit is low smoke and fume, so it produces far less toxic output if there's ever a fire.
- Halogen-free options are turning up more often on commercial jobs where fire safety documentation is strict.
- Flexible metallic conduit gives good mechanical protection while still allowing for movement near machinery.
- Rigid PVC conduit is a cost-effective option for straightforward domestic runs where flexibility isn't a priority.
Conduit also shines outdoors or in damp conditions, since metal versions can even be submerged without losing performance, and it helps cut down on electromagnetic interference for anything sensitive.
Cable Trays and Baskets for Open Runs
On bigger commercial or industrial jobs, trays and baskets take over where trunking leaves off, supporting cables across open spans without boxing them in completely.
You'll see these most often in ceiling voids, plant rooms, and under raised flooring, where being able to get at the cables easily matters just as much as protecting them.
Galvanised trays and wire mesh baskets let air move freely around the cables, which stops things overheating on busy circuits carrying constant loads. They also make it far simpler to add cables later, since you can just lay a new run alongside the old ones instead of threading it through an enclosed conduit.
The formats you'll come across most on UK sites like Meteor Electrical are solid-bottom, perforated ladder, wire mesh, and channel-type trays, each suited to a different combination of cable weight, span, and environment.

A Few Habits That Save Time on Site
Getting the spec right the first time saves both money and hassle later. A handful of habits go a long way toward avoiding the usual pitfalls.
- Work out cable fill percentages before deciding on trunking or conduit sizes.
- Match the containment material to where it's going: damp, dry, or somewhere corrosive.
- Keep power and data cabling separate wherever segregation rules apply.
- Reach for LSF or halogen-free products in enclosed public buildings.
- Leave room for future circuits when sizing trunking, not just what's needed today.
- Stick to IP-rated glands and boxes anywhere outdoors or exposed to wet.
- Respect manufacturer bend radii so the cable insulation isn't put under strain.

Frequently Asked Questions
Q1. What is cable trunking actually for?
It organises and conceals several cables along one route, keeping them protected from damage while the installation stays tidy and compliant.
Q2. Should I use metal or plastic conduit?
Metal suits harsher, high-risk environments better, while plastic works fine for lighter domestic or commercial jobs needing more flexibility.
Q3. Why bother with IP-rated junction boxes?
They stop water and dust from getting in, which matters anywhere outdoors, damp, or exposed to the elements on site.
Q4. What does LSF mean for cable management?
Low smoke and fume, meaning less toxic output if there's a fire, which helps meet stricter building safety standards.
